Transaction f59cd49810c5a76209ada153cfb5931e8021c9dda157b7f8304aca16949dbae7
2 Input
2 Outputs
- f59cd49810c5a76209ada153cfb5931e8021c9dda157b7f8304aca16949dbae7:0
- f59cd49810c5a76209ada153cfb5931e8021c9dda157b7f8304aca16949dbae7:1
value 15678850
address 1FQgb3MvqPRYUZ9SWokCjZRVxiviXMTH8z
value 17437000
address 15nxwSM6yhCRuHAacKJbekfAf6HCEt21m6